Livestock farmers and agricultural producers in Catalonia with operations under health restrictions or in areas with forest fire risk have had a more favorable legal framework since July 18, 2026, thanks to Law 5/2026. This regulation converts Decree-law 21/2025 into ordinary law, expanding and consolidating urgent support measures for the Catalan agricultural and forestry sector in the face of climate and health crises.
The regulation acts on three simultaneous fronts: economic relief for farmers affected by notifiable diseases, administrative simplification for agricultural producers and reduction of obstacles for preventive forest management.
What does this regulation establish?
Law 5/2026 introduces a set of specific measures grouped into three areas:
| Area | Measure | Direct beneficiary |
|---|---|---|
| Livestock health | Exemption from payment of veterinary fees for health movement certificates in operations with health restrictions | Farmers with operations under health restriction |
| Livestock health | Specific aid for cattle farmers affected by bovine tuberculosis, compensating for economic losses resulting from mandatory health clearances | Cattle farmers affected by bovine tuberculosis |
| Forest management | Creation of priority protection perimeters and strategic infrastructure as new forest planning figures | Forest owners and administrations |
| Forest management | Simplification of administrative intervention in activities with fire risk | Forest owners and sector companies |
| Forest management | Exemption from urban planning license for water points intended for fire suppression | Forest owners and local administrations |
| Agriculture | Equivalence of digital farm record with fertilizer management book, eliminating administrative duplications | Farmers required to maintain farm record |
Regarding the origin of the regulation: Decree-law 21/2025 had already established urgent provisional measures. Law 5/2026 converts them into ordinary law with permanent character and expands their scope, providing greater legal certainty to beneficiaries.
Economic and operational impact
The most immediate impact occurs in cattle farming operations affected by bovine tuberculosis. A mandatory health clearance involves the total or partial loss of the herd by order of the veterinary authority, with the resulting economic damage that until now fell entirely on the farmer. The law creates a specific compensation mechanism for these situations.
Added to this is the elimination of veterinary fees for health movement certificates in operations with restrictions. These fees, which are generated each time an animal movement is processed under health control, represent a recurring cost that is eliminated while the restriction lasts.
In the forestry sector, administrative simplification reduces processing times and costs for preventive fire activities. The exemption from urban planning license for water points eliminates a procedure that could delay the installation of critical infrastructure for months.
For farmers, the equivalence of the digital farm record with the fertilizer management book eliminates the obligation to maintain two parallel records with equivalent information, reducing daily bureaucratic burden.
Who does it affect?
- Cattle farmers in Catalonia with operations affected by bovine tuberculosis or subject to mandatory health clearances.
- Holders of livestock operations with active health restrictions that generate obligation for movement certificates.
- Forest owners and managers in Catalonia who carry out activities with fire risk or need to install fire suppression infrastructure.
- Farmers required to maintain digital farm record and fertilizer management book simultaneously.
- Forest service companies that perform work subject to administrative intervention in fire risk areas.
- Local administrations and managing entities of forest infrastructure in Catalonia.
Practical example
A cattle farming operation in the Bages region receives an order for mandatory health clearance due to a bovine tuberculosis outbreak. Before Law 5/2026, the farmer assumed the entire economic loss of the eliminated herd, plus the cost of veterinary fees for each health movement certificate processed during the restriction period.
With the new law, this farmer:
- Is exempt from payment of veterinary fees for health movement certificates while the health restriction lasts.
- Can access specific aid for cattle farmers affected by bovine tuberculosis that compensates for economic losses resulting from mandatory health clearance.
In parallel, if that same owner has forest mass on their property and needs to install a water point for fire suppression, they will no longer need to request an urban planning license for that infrastructure, significantly speeding up the installation.

Frequently asked questions
Which farmers are exempt from veterinary fees for movement certificates?
Holders of livestock operations that have active health restrictions. The exemption applies specifically to health movement certificates processed while such restriction lasts. It is not limited exclusively to cattle: the regulation refers to operations with health restrictions in general, although compensation aid for clearance is specifically directed at cattle affected by bovine tuberculosis.
How are aid applications for bovine tuberculosis submitted in Catalonia in 2026?
Law 5/2026 creates specific aid for cattle farmers affected by bovine tuberculosis who have suffered mandatory health clearances. The specific application procedure should be consulted with the Departament d'Acció Climàtica, Alimentació i Agenda Rural of the Generalitat de Catalunya, which is the competent body in animal health matters in Catalonia.
Does the digital farm record replace the fertilizer management book?
Yes. Law 5/2026 expressly equates the digital farm record with the fertilizer management book. This means that farmers who already maintain the digital record are not required to keep a separate fertilizer book record, eliminating administrative duplication.
What are the priority protection perimeters created by the law?
They are a new forest planning figure introduced by Law 5/2026 to strengthen fire prevention. Together with strategic infrastructure, they allow delimitation of areas where preferential forest management measures are applied. The regulation also simplifies administrative intervention in activities with fire risk within these perimeters.
When did Law 5/2026 enter into force and what is its relationship with Decree-law 21/2025?
Law 5/2026 entered into force on the same day as its publication: July 18, 2026. It converts Decree-law 21/2025, which was a provisional emergency regulation, into ordinary law. By becoming law, the measures acquire permanent character and are expanded from the original decree, providing greater legal certainty to beneficiaries.
